Assured seed set is possible even in absence of pollinators, when pollination is:
- AChasmogamous
- BCleistogamous
- CGeitonogamous
- DXenogamous
Explanation:
Cleistogamy is the phenomenon of self-pollination that takes place in a closed flower.
In this there is transfer of pollens from the anther to stigma of the same flower.
Self- pollination results in preservation of pure lines.
However, new variety of species will not be produced by this type of pollination.
